Job Description
Job Summary:
Our client is seeking an Assistant Accounting Officer to support financial management, reporting, and internal controls within a lodge environment, ensuring accurate records, compliance, and effective safeguarding of company assets.
Responsibilities:
- Authorise and allocate business expenditure
- Record daily financial transactions accurately
- Prepare supplier payment requests
- Analyse and interpret management accounts
- Assist with payroll preparation and reconciliations
- Resolve general ledger and balance sheet queries
- Manage stock sheets and stock control procedures
- Meet finance reporting deadlines and provide management feedback
- Assist with budgets, forecasts, audits, and account reconciliations
- Maintain internal controls and safeguard company assets
- Manage petty cash, mobile wallets, and company bank accounts
Conduct internal audits and spot checks
- Train staff on accounting systems and basic accounting principles
Requirements
- Bachelor’s degree in Finance, Accounting, or related field (CPA or CPA progression preferred)
- 2–3 years’ experience in an accounting or finance role, preferably in hospitality/operations
- Strong knowledge of accounting principles and financial controls
- Proficiency in Microsoft Office, especially Excel
Experience with hospitality accounting systems preferred
- Fluency in English and Swahili
- Strong analytical, critical-thinking, and problem-solving skills
- High attention to detail, ethical standards, and ability to work under pressure